On 11/08/09 14:39, Bartlomiej Zolnierkiewicz wrote:
> From: Bartlomiej Zolnierkiewicz <bzolnier@gmail.com>
> Subject: [PATCH] rt2800: prepare for rt2800*_probe_hw_mode() unification
>
> Enclose interface specific code in rt2800[pci,usb]_probe_hw_mode()
> with rt2x00_intf_is_[pci,usb]() checks.
>
> Signed-off-by: Bartlomiej Zolnierkiewicz <bzolnier@gmail.com>
> ---
> drivers/net/wireless/rt2x00/rt2800pci.c | 24 ++++++++++++++----------
> drivers/net/wireless/rt2x00/rt2800usb.c | 19 ++++++++++++-------
> 2 files changed, 26 insertions(+), 17 deletions(-)
>
> Index: b/drivers/net/wireless/rt2x00/rt2800pci.c
> ===================================================================
> --- a/drivers/net/wireless/rt2x00/rt2800pci.c
> +++ b/drivers/net/wireless/rt2x00/rt2800pci.c
> @@ -1175,6 +1175,7 @@ static const struct rf_channel rf_vals[]
>
> static int rt2800pci_probe_hw_mode(struct rt2x00_dev *rt2x00dev)
> {
> + struct rt2x00_chip *chip = &rt2x00dev->chip;
> struct hw_mode_spec *spec = &rt2x00dev->spec;
> struct channel_info *info;
> char *tx_power1;
> @@ -1190,7 +1191,9 @@ static int rt2800pci_probe_hw_mode(struc
> IEEE80211_HW_SIGNAL_DBM |
> IEEE80211_HW_SUPPORTS_PS |
> IEEE80211_HW_PS_NULLFUNC_STACK;
> - rt2x00dev->hw->extra_tx_headroom = TXWI_DESC_SIZE;
> +
> + if (rt2x00_intf_is_pci(rt2x00dev))
> + rt2x00dev->hw->extra_tx_headroom = TXWI_DESC_SIZE;
>
> SET_IEEE80211_DEV(rt2x00dev->hw, rt2x00dev->dev);
> SET_IEEE80211_PERM_ADDR(rt2x00dev->hw,
> @@ -1205,17 +1208,18 @@ static int rt2800pci_probe_hw_mode(struc
> spec->supported_bands = SUPPORT_BAND_2GHZ;
> spec->supported_rates = SUPPORT_RATE_CCK | SUPPORT_RATE_OFDM;
>
> - if (rt2x00_rf(&rt2x00dev->chip, RF2820) ||
> - rt2x00_rf(&rt2x00dev->chip, RF2720) ||
> - rt2x00_rf(&rt2x00dev->chip, RF3020) ||
> - rt2x00_rf(&rt2x00dev->chip, RF3021) ||
> - rt2x00_rf(&rt2x00dev->chip, RF3022) ||
> - rt2x00_rf(&rt2x00dev->chip, RF2020) ||
> - rt2x00_rf(&rt2x00dev->chip, RF3052)) {
> + if (rt2x00_rf(chip, RF2820) ||
> + rt2x00_rf(chip, RF2720) ||
> + (rt2x00_intf_is_pci(rt2x00dev) &&
> + (rt2x00_rf(chip, RF3020) ||
> + rt2x00_rf(chip, RF3021) ||
> + rt2x00_rf(chip, RF3022) ||
> + rt2x00_rf(chip, RF2020) ||
> + rt2x00_rf(chip, RF3052)))) {
> spec->num_channels = 14;
> spec->channels = rf_vals;
> - } else if (rt2x00_rf(&rt2x00dev->chip, RF2850) ||
> - rt2x00_rf(&rt2x00dev->chip, RF2750)) {
> + } else if (rt2x00_rf(chip, RF2850) ||
> + rt2x00_rf(chip, RF2750)) {
> spec->supported_bands |= SUPPORT_BAND_5GHZ;
> spec->num_channels = ARRAY_SIZE(rf_vals);
> spec->channels = rf_vals;
> Index: b/drivers/net/wireless/rt2x00/rt2800usb.c
> ===================================================================
> --- a/drivers/net/wireless/rt2x00/rt2800usb.c
> +++ b/drivers/net/wireless/rt2x00/rt2800usb.c
> @@ -770,6 +770,7 @@ static const struct rf_channel rf_vals_3
>
> static int rt2800usb_probe_hw_mode(struct rt2x00_dev *rt2x00dev)
> {
> + struct rt2x00_chip *chip = &rt2x00dev->chip;
> struct hw_mode_spec *spec = &rt2x00dev->spec;
> struct channel_info *info;
> char *tx_power1;
> @@ -785,7 +786,10 @@ static int rt2800usb_probe_hw_mode(struc
> IEEE80211_HW_SIGNAL_DBM |
> IEEE80211_HW_SUPPORTS_PS |
> IEEE80211_HW_PS_NULLFUNC_STACK;
> - rt2x00dev->hw->extra_tx_headroom = TXINFO_DESC_SIZE + TXWI_DESC_SIZE;
> +
> + if (rt2x00_intf_is_usb(rt2x00dev))
> + rt2x00dev->hw->extra_tx_headroom =
> + TXINFO_DESC_SIZE + TXWI_DESC_SIZE;
>
> SET_IEEE80211_DEV(rt2x00dev->hw, rt2x00dev->dev);
> SET_IEEE80211_PERM_ADDR(rt2x00dev->hw,
> @@ -800,17 +804,18 @@ static int rt2800usb_probe_hw_mode(struc
> spec->supported_bands = SUPPORT_BAND_2GHZ;
> spec->supported_rates = SUPPORT_RATE_CCK | SUPPORT_RATE_OFDM;
>
> - if (rt2x00_rf(&rt2x00dev->chip, RF2820) ||
> - rt2x00_rf(&rt2x00dev->chip, RF2720)) {
> + if (rt2x00_rf(chip, RF2820) ||
> + rt2x00_rf(chip, RF2720)) {
> spec->num_channels = 14;
> spec->channels = rf_vals;
> - } else if (rt2x00_rf(&rt2x00dev->chip, RF2850) ||
> - rt2x00_rf(&rt2x00dev->chip, RF2750)) {
> + } else if (rt2x00_rf(chip, RF2850) ||
> + rt2x00_rf(chip, RF2750)) {
> spec->supported_bands |= SUPPORT_BAND_5GHZ;
> spec->num_channels = ARRAY_SIZE(rf_vals);
> spec->channels = rf_vals;
> - } else if (rt2x00_rf(&rt2x00dev->chip, RF3020) ||
> - rt2x00_rf(&rt2x00dev->chip, RF2020)) {
> + } else if (rt2x00_intf_is_usb(rt2x00dev) &&
> + (rt2x00_rf(chip, RF3020) ||
> + rt2x00_rf(chip, RF2020))) {
> spec->num_channels = ARRAY_SIZE(rf_vals_3070);
> spec->channels = rf_vals_3070;
> }
>
Hmm, another one where we can benefit from decoupling RF chipset code from the actual interface (USB or PCI) used. I do not see the need to check for
USB or PCI support, we just need to unify on the RF chipset level.
BTW this rf_vals_3070 initialization looks weird. It doesn't resemble any other rf_channel initializations we have. I'd say we can go with the rt2800pci variant of the initialization here.
---
Gertjan.
